The Best Robot Vacuums

A robot vacuum will do the majority of the cleaning for you. It will take pet hair, lint and surface dirt from carpets and furniture before they get stuck. They also have smart assistants such as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ant to provide a hands-free experience.

Many models have the ability to map, allowing them to create an interactive map of your house. This allows them to avoid falling off ledges and traversing cords that connect devices.

What to look for

Certain robots come with advanced features, allowing you to control them via voice assistants, such as Alexa or Google Assistant. Smart mapping, zone cleaning, and object avoidance are some of the features. They could also have longer battery lives and bigger dust collection bins.

ilife-robot-vacuum-and-mop-combo-v3s-pro-upgraded-compatible-with-2-4ghz-wifi-alexa-google-120mins-3000pa-2-in-1-mopping-robot-vacuum-cleaner-path-route-for-pet-hair-hard-floor-carpet-v3x-1.jpgSelect a model that has an extensive brush that can clean up large debris and is small enough to be able to fit under furniture. Also, make sure that the vacuum can move over multiple kinds of floors without having to swap out brushes or change suction settings, which can decrease the effectiveness of cleaning and shorten its life.

The best robot vacuums have high-quality filters that sift out small particles to guard the interior of your home and an easy-to-access collection bin that you can empty it often. Some models come with an additional side brush to clean up pet hair and debris in difficult-to-access areas under and behind furniture. The bins are typically transparent, so you can see how much dirt is in the bin and when to empty it.

You can also make use of the app to establish limits around furniture and rooms you do not want it to enter. Some models can also detect the kind of flooring and alter their brush and vacuum settings to match.

There are also robots that recharge and continue cleaning exactly where they left off in case their battery runs low. Some also have a built-in camera that lets you observe the path of your robot vacuum and view what it's collecting.

Some robots also allow you to control them with your voice, but not all in one vacuum and mop do so as easily as others. Check that the model you choose is compatible with the voice assistant you prefer and test it out to see how the robot responds to commands prior to purchasing. Some robots can even empty their dustbins or clean their docking stations which can reduce the chore list. This feature is expensive as is a larger container for collecting waste and a faster charging speed.

Cleaning Performance

Robots are not a replacement for a broom or vacuum. However, they can be incredibly efficient and effective in keeping your floors tidy. Whether you need to keep track of dust as well as pet hair and crumbs or get rid of larger debris like wood shavings and metal screws, most top-rated robotic cleaners are capable of picking up various materials in the first pass and doing so without damaging your furniture or floors.

Often, they will register what type of surface they're cleaning and adjust their suction or brush features accordingly so that they can more thoroughly clean your floors. This is especially important if you have different flooring types in your home. Many models offer the option of setting up virtual boundaries. This allows you to tell your robot to stay clear of certain areas of your home. This can help prevent your children or pets from getting into areas they shouldn't. It will also ensure that your house is cleaned during each scheduled session.

Consider how much autonomy your robot can enjoy. Certain models require your attention and presence while others function independently with the capability to change cleaning modes and schedules using a mobile application or voice commands through an integrated smart assistant. Some will map and learn your home, allowing you to define zones and instruct the robot to only clean certain areas of your home on a weekly or daily basis.

In our tests, the iRobot J7+ proved to be the best affordable robot vacuum robot to "set it and forget it". It excelled in mapping, creating virtual boundaries and getting around obstacles better than the other robots we tried. It also has the ability to empty itself so you aren't required to do it manually. And, the side brushes help sweep debris from corners and edges that a vacuum cannot reach.

Its slim profile and infrared sensors allow it to get behind and under furniture to provide an even more thorough clean than most robots, while its advanced navigation system is more capable of cleaning the entire area of your home on a single charge than other models we've tested. It's a tough one to beat even at its affordable price.

All robot vacuums require a certain amount of maintenance, for example getting rid of hair from brushes, emptying (and sometimes, rinsing) the trash bin after each cleaning session, and wiping down cameras or sensors between uses to keep them in good condition. The manufacturer will give specific instructions for these and other maintenance procedures that may differ based on the model.

Many robot vacuums come with intelligent features that help them be more effective in your home, for instance mapping technology which lets you instruct the vacuum to follow the layout of your space by using an app, so it knows not to run into the stairs or under the furniture where there could be the possibility of a mess. Others can identify what floor type they're working on, so they can adjust their suction and brush features to achieve the most effective results.

Certain models come with object avoidance, which makes use of sensors (or even cameras) to identify objects and toys on the floor and coach the robot to walk around them instead of running into them. This could be extremely helpful for families with children or pets who tend to scatter toys all over the home.

Voice control is a different feature you might find useful. It lets you control your robot with your voice instead of the buttons on the board. This can be helpful when you have children who aren't quite old enough to operate the controls or just want a hands-free option.

The frequency at which you use your robot will depend on how much dirt or debris is on your floor. The majority of experts recommend using your robot vacuum at least once a week in order to keep your floors clean and remove pet hair, lint, and dirt on the surface.
